Indulge in Local Cuisine and Culture

Set out on a flavorful journey through Bali’s vibrant culinary scene and rich cultural heritage. Dive into the local cuisine exploration, where traditional dishes like Nasi Goreng and Babi Guling tantalize your taste buds.

Enjoy culture by visiting local markets, such as Pasar Badung, to witness the bustling atmosphere and vibrant colors of fresh produce. Don’t miss the opportunity to participate in a cooking class, where you can learn the secrets behind Balinese flavors and techniques.

Engage with friendly locals, who are eager to share their culinary traditions and stories. From savory satays to refreshing Balinese desserts, every bite tells a tale of Bali’s diverse and unique gastronomy, making it a truly unforgettable experience.

Practical Information for Your Trip to Bali

Prepare for your Bali adventure by equipping yourself with essential travel tips and practical guidance for a seamless and memorable journey.

When packing for Bali, make sure to include lightweight clothing, comfortable shoes for walking, swimwear, sunscreen, insect repellent, and a reusable water bottle.

Local transportation in Bali can vary from taxis to motorbikes to rented cars; it’s essential to negotiate prices beforehand or opt for metered taxis. Consider using ride-hailing apps for convenience.

Plus, familiarize yourself with the local currency, Indonesian Rupiah, and have some cash on hand for smaller purchases.

Embrace the local culture by learning a few common Indonesian phrases to enhance your interactions with the friendly locals.

Is There a Dress Code to Visit Tanah Lot Temple?

Visitors to Tanah Lot Temple should ensure they wear appropriate attire in line with temple rules and cultural etiquette. Respectful clothing like sarongs and modest tops are recommended to honor the site’s traditions.
